Functional training methods for foot drop

If ptosis is caused by peripheral nerve injury, such as peroneal nerve injury or lumbar nerve root injury, the training method is to give low frequency electrical stimulation to the tibialis anterior muscle. When the muscle has ankle dorsiflexion, electronic biofeedback therapy can be done, together with ankle dorsiflexion muscle training to exercise. The patient can tie an elastic band on the top of the instep, fixed on the ground, and forcefully hook the instep, the elastic band will give a certain resistance against it, and this kind of plyometric training method is more effective. You can also do acupuncture treatment, massage the tibialis anterior muscle after training, passive activities of the ankle joint, to avoid contracture of the Achilles tendon. If the foot drop is caused by brain injury, it is necessary to strengthen the ankle joint stretching, especially the Achilles tendon as well as the hamstring muscle, to reduce the tension of the gastrocnemius muscle as much as possible, and then with acupuncture, low-frequency and other electrical stimulation to induce ankle dorsiflexion.
